首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在cookie中存储计时器值

在cookie中存储计时器值可以通过以下步骤实现:

  1. 创建一个计时器,并将其值存储在一个变量中。
  2. 使用JavaScript中的document.cookie属性来设置cookie的值。cookie是一个字符串,可以包含多个键值对,每个键值对之间使用分号和空格进行分隔。
  3. 将计时器的值作为一个键值对添加到cookie中。例如,可以将计时器的值存储在名为"timer"的键下。
  4. 设置cookie的过期时间,以确定cookie的存储时间。可以使用expires属性来设置过期时间,该属性的值可以是一个日期对象或一个表示日期的字符串。
  5. 将cookie设置为当前页面的域名和路径。可以使用path属性来设置cookie的路径,将其设置为根路径可以使cookie在整个网站中可用。
  6. 最后,使用document.cookie属性来获取cookie的值,以便在需要的时候读取计时器的值。

以下是一个示例代码,演示如何在cookie中存储计时器值:

代码语言:javascript
复制
// 创建计时器并存储值
var timer = 60; // 假设计时器的初始值为60秒

// 设置cookie
document.cookie = "timer=" + timer + "; expires=Thu, 31 Dec 2022 23:59:59 UTC; path=/";

// 读取cookie的值
var cookies = document.cookie.split(";"); // 将cookie字符串分割成多个键值对
var timerValue = null;

for (var i = 0; i < cookies.length; i++) {
  var cookie = cookies[i].trim(); // 去除空格
  if (cookie.indexOf("timer=") === 0) {
    timerValue = parseInt(cookie.substring("timer=".length), 10); // 获取计时器的值
    break;
  }
}

console.log("计时器的值为:" + timerValue);

这是一个基本的示例,你可以根据实际需求进行修改和扩展。在实际应用中,可以根据计时器的值来执行相应的操作,例如倒计时功能、自动保存表单数据等。

腾讯云相关产品和产品介绍链接地址:

请注意,以上产品仅作为示例,实际选择产品时应根据具体需求进行评估和选择。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券